Full specifications and technical details 2009 Porsche Cayenne (955, facelift 2007) Diesel 3.0 V6 (240 Hp) Tiptronic S

Overview:

What is the engine capacity of a Porsche Cayenne 2009?
The engine capacity of the Porsche Cayenne 2009 is 2967 cm.

Porsche Cayenne 2009 How many horsepower?
The engine power of the Porsche Cayenne 2009 is 240 Hp @ 4000-4400 rpm..

What is the Porsche Cayenne 2009 engine?
Porsche Cayenne 2009 engine is M05.9D. (Click to see other cars using the same engine)

How much gasoline does a Porsche Cayenne 2009 consume?
The Porsche Cayenne 2009 consumes 9.3 liters of gasoline per 100 km

General:

Brand: Porsche
Model: Cayenne
Generation: Cayenne (955, facelift 2007)
Modification (Engine): Diesel 3.0 V6 (240 Hp) Tiptronic S
Start of production: 2009
End of production: 2010
Powertrain Architecture: Internal Combustion Engine
Seats: 5
Doors: 5

Engine:

Engine systems: Particulate filter
Power: 240 hp @ 4000-4400 rpm.
Power per litre: 80.9 hp/l
Torque: 550 nm @ 2000-2250 rpm.
Engine Model/Code:M05.9D
Engine displacement: 2967 cm
Number of cylinders: 6
Engine configuration: V-engine
Number of valves per cylinder: 4
Fuel injection system: Diesel Commonrail
Engine aspiration: Turbocharger, Intercooler
Valvetrain: DOHC
Engine oil capacity: 8.3 l
Coolant: 18 l
Engine layout: Front, Longitudinal
Cylinder Bore: 83 mm
Piston Stroke: 91.4 mm
Compression ratio: 16.8

Performance:

Fuel Type: Diesel
Fuel consumption (economy) - urban: 11.6 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- extra urban: 7.9 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- combined (NEDC): 9.3 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- urban (NEDC): 11.6 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- extra urban (NEDC): 7.9 l/100 km
Fuel consumption (economy) - combined: 9.3 l/100 km
Emission standard: Euro 4
Acceleration 0 - 100 km/h: 8.3 sec
Acceleration 0 - 62 mph: 8.3 sec
Maximum speed: 214 km/h
Weight-to-power ratio: 9.3 kg/Hp, 107.1 Hp/tonne
Weight-to-torque ratio: 4.1 kg/Nm, 245.5 Nm/tonne
Acceleration 0 - 60 mph: 7.9 sec

Space:

Kerb Weight: 2240 kg
Max. weight: 3015 kg
Max. roof load: 100 kg
Max load: 775 kg
Trunk (boot) space - maximum: 1770 l
Trunk (boot) space - minimum: 540 l
Permitted trailer load with brakes (12%): 3500 kg
Fuel tank capacity: 100 l
Permitted towbar download: 140 kg

dimensions:

Ramp-over (brakeover) angle: 20.4°
Wading depth: 500 mm
Length: 4798 mm
Width: 1928 mm
Height: 1699 mm
wheelbase: 2855 mm
Width including mirrors: 2200 mm
Front track: 1647 mm
Rear (Back) track: 1662 mm
Ride height (ground clearance): 218 mm
Approach angle: 28.6°
Departure angle: 22.8°

Powertrain, Suspension and Brakes:

Drivetrain Architecture: The Internal combustion Engine (ICE) drives permanently the four wheels of the vehicle.
Drive wheel: All wheel drive (4x4)
Number of gears and type of gearbox: 6 gears, automatic transmission Tiptronic S
Front brakes: Ventilated discs
Rear brakes: Ventilated discs
Assisting systems: ABS (Anti-lock braking system)
Steering type: Steering rack and pinion
Power steering: Hydraulic Steering
Tires size: 235/65 R17
Wheel rims size: 7.5J x 17
Front suspension: Double wishbone
Rear suspension: Independent multi-link suspension
